PHPUnit - 在Mockery中禁用原始构造函数

Mar*_*mba 6 phpunit constructor mocking mockery

我想使用Mockery并改变这个:

$mockFoo = $this->getMockBuilder('Foo')
        ->disableOriginalConstructor()
        ->getMock();
Run Code Online (Sandbox Code Playgroud)

对此:

$mockFoo = m::mock('Foo');
Run Code Online (Sandbox Code Playgroud)

但我不知道如何在Mockery中禁用原始构造函数.如果可以,请你帮助我.:-)

use*_*772 8

如果没有指定参数,Mockery不会调用构造函数:

\Mockery::mock('Foo');
Run Code Online (Sandbox Code Playgroud)